Aiwa atv- YQ- 'Cf' There's one thing that this year's senior class has that no other grad- uating class ever had before. They have the distinction of graduating during our nations Bicentennial. They can be proud, knowing that their year 1976 was a very special one,indeed. ln keeping with the theme of Americas 200th birthday they tried to relate different facets of B.C. life to it. The senior super- latives pictures were made at the State Capitol Building in Colum- bia, as part of its theme. Proms are great! Proms are fun! Proms are EXPENSIVE! The senior class realized this at the first of the year, and decided they weren't going to wait until the last minute to start preparing for theirs! So the candy sales began. And the bake sales. And the car washes. And they worked. And they worked some more. And finally they raised the needed funds all S2500 of it! The prom was a barrel of fun. But before the fun comes the funds!
